Output f34059bc9f609ddd1031fa85e622abc3c8ed6b400e813aa9eb031ea37cc6cd69:0

value
6305886
script pubkey
OP_0 OP_PUSHBYTES_20 ebd0292d88e5949b1d7b03662f56a75ba94189ab
address
bc1qa0gzjtvguk2fk8tmqdnz7448tw55rzdt2eln2e
transaction
f34059bc9f609ddd1031fa85e622abc3c8ed6b400e813aa9eb031ea37cc6cd69
spent
true